> The following events will update the count of allocated containers.
> 1. release allocation
> 2. schedule new allocation
> 3. remove a node
> Unfortunately, the event of recovering allocations does not update the count.
> Hence, the restarted scheduler shows zero value of allocated containers even
> though there are a bunch of running containers.
> This bug cause the restful API of showing container history will return zero,
> and so the dashboard of WEB UI shows zero also.
